2010-05-26 4 views
3

Как выражаются сценарии? Я думаю, что они связаны с прецедентами, но я не уверен, и я ищу хорошие примеры или документ, который может служить в качестве шаблона.Пример сценария UML

ответ

2

Проблема прецедентов UML является то, что вам имеют диаграммы использования, но нет ничего конкретного в текстовой спецификации. Когда вы следуете унифицированному процессу (UP), который является методологией создателей UML и довольно сильно использует UML, существует операция, называемая реализацией использования, которая заключается в определении вариантов использования и, следовательно, также сценариев. Для этого вы можете использовать любую поведенческую диаграмму. Цифры последовательности, диаграммы состояний машины, диаграммы деятельности, диаграммы связи, диаграммы сотрудничества, диаграмма обзора связи и временная диаграмма. Диаграммы arenice, но иногда до подробного описания, часто проще использовать некоторую спецификацию сценария использования текстового варианта использования, например. посмотрите, что продвигает Алистер Кокберн. Однако существует много других способов, которые недавно приобрели популярность, главным образом в рамках подхода, основанного на управлении поведением (BDD). Это неофициальные спецификации, написанные на естественном языке, имеющие структуру, которая поддерживается различными инструментами, которые могут помочь вам сгенерировать приемочные тесты для ваших требований, выраженных в спецификациях. Для более подробной информации смотрите, например, в рамках Cucumber или Fitnesse.

1

Сценарии звучат как UML sequence diagrams мне:

Сценарий представляет собой последовательность шагов , описывающая взаимодействие между пользователем и системой

+0

Я спросил, и это звучит так, как сценарий - это серия шагов, которые пользователь может выполнить. Неясно, какова цель, но это может быть для тестирования. Это может быть не стандартный UML. –

 Смежные вопросы

  • Нет связанных вопросов^_^